The instrument for measuring fluid pressure which consist of a coiled flattened tube that tends to straighten when pressure inside it increases is called Bourdon gauge. It was named after Eugène Bourdon, a French engineer .
Bohr theory is an atomic theory that assumes all atoms are made up of a central positively charged nucleus surrounded by electrons which incorporate a quantum theory to limit the number of allowed orbitals in which electrons can move.
